Born Without Arms and Legs, Victorian Artist Sarah Biffin Painted With Her Teeth Her Extraordinary Work Is Now a Hit at Auction
Born into poverty in 1784, Sarah Biffin taught herself to write, paint, sew, and use scissors with her teeth.
